Schumacher confirms move up to F3 in 2017
©WRi2
Mick Schumacher has confirmed he will move up to the European F3 championship in 2017, racing for Prema Powerteam. The son of seven-time world champion Michael, Mick Schumacher drove for Prema in the Italian and German F4 championships last season, and finished runner-up in both title fights. His second year in single seaters included 10 wins, six pole positions and 22 podium finishes as the 17-year-old showed strong progress. Prema has now announced Schumacher will remain with the team to step up to F3, with the German saying it is a natural progression for his career. “F3 will be the ideal step for me to make, and I am totally fired up for the new year to start,"...
